No Rules: Crusher Blackwell vs. Da Crusher (2/26/84)

 

This was one of the last Battles of the Crushers. Crusher throws some awesome punches here and Blackwell is awesome taking punishment as Crusher bashes him with a chair numerous times with the fans going apeshit. Crusher moved in slow motion but his offense looked hard hitting especially with someone like Blackwell selling for you. Blackwell used some nasty headbutts here before he started using the chair on Crusher and this was some awesome brawling. This is a total no frills slugfest with a whole lotta clubberin going on and Adnan gets his shots in as well since it's no rules so Blackwell is able to pin Crusher in the ropes which was quite the finish. The brawling continued afterwards and was wild as hell. I dug this a lot and I think it's a nomination.
